Singing is the act of producing musical sounds with the voice and
augments regular speech by the use of sustained tonality rhythm and
a variety of vocal techniques. A person who sings is called a
singer or vocalist. Singers perform music (arias recitatives songs
etc.) that can be sung with or without accompaniment by musical
instruments. Singing is often done in an ensemble of musicians such
as a choir of singers or a band of instrumentalists. Singers may
perform as soloists or accompanied by anything from a single
instrument (as in art song or some jazz styles) up to a symphony
orchestra or big band. Different singing styles include art music
such as opera and Chinese opera Hindustani music and religious
music styles such as gospel traditional music styles world music
jazz blues gazal and popular music styles such as pop rock
electronic dance music
